Model Classes
-------------
The two model entities in beets libraries, :class:`Item` and :class:`Album`,
share a base class, :class:`LibModel`, that provides common functionality and
ORM-like abstraction.
share a base class, :class:`LibModel`, that provides common functionality. That
class itself specialises :class:`dbcore.Model` which provides an ORM-like
abstraction.
To get or change the metadata of a model (an item or album), either access its
attributes (e.g., ``print(album.year)`` or ``album.year = 2012``) or use the
``dict``-like interface (e.g. ``item['artist']``).

@ -157,6 +161,8 @@ An :class:`Album` is a collection of Items in the database. Every item in the
database has either zero or one associated albums (accessible via
``item.album_id``). An item that has no associated album is called a
singleton.
Changing fields on an album (e.g. ``album.year = 2012``) updates the album
itself and also changes the same field in all associated items.
